SB 68, 87th R.S.
Relating to a duty for peace officers to intervene and make a report when a peace officer uses excessive force.

Last action: House passage as amended reported

Author: Borris Miles
Coauthor: Carol Alvarado | César Blanco | Sarah Eckhardt | José Menéndez | Royce West | Judith Zaffirini
Sponsor: Ron Reynolds
Joint Sponsor: James White | Senfronia Thompson | Garnet Coleman | Jasmine Crockett
CoSponsor: Nicole Collier | Matt Krause | Shawn Thierry
